Some puzzles are worth getting lost in...
Laura Evans moved to Silver Springs to leave surprises behind. After uprooting her entire life from Boston, all she wanted was predictable days and a fresh start in the quaint Vermont town.
But when a mysterious vintage cookie jar appears in her moving boxes—Laura discovers it contains a secret. Inside is a handwritten clue in her grandmother's distinctive purple ink.
With Isaac 'Izzy' Lennox, an enthusiastic young man from the local apple farm who arrives at her door with homemade pickles, Laura finds herself chasing riddles from the Creekside Tearoom to the community theater.
Each reveals another piece of her grandmother's connection to this close-knit town—and introduces Laura to neighbors who seem remarkably eager to help a stranger.
As Laura follows the trail...she begins to wonder...how does and why everyone in Silver Springs seems to know exactly who she is?
Sometimes the most beautiful secrets are the ones that bring you home.Book information
